Night shift: the Pellwick intern cohort arrives Monday. Twelve interns, assigned to the Larchfield floor. They may appear on early shifts from 05:30 for equipment setup. Check each name against the roster posted in the duty room. Do not issue permanent badges; that happens at orientation. If an intern arrives before their supervisor, seat them in the Larchfield breakout area and log the time. To let supervisors through the service door, use the code below.

door code, bafog-kawip: bdg-HQ-8

Subject: Printed payslips for Harrowfen Depot

Dear Records Team,

As you know, Harrowfen Depot still has no working printer, so this month's payslips for the eleven staff there must again be printed centrally and sent out by courier. Please print them double-sided, seal each in an individual envelope, and bundle them in a tamper-evident pouch marked for the depot manager only. The run should leave with Thursday's scheduled van so staff receive them before the weekend. The hand-over instruction for the courier is as follows:

courier memo of baduf-yadug: the eliius ulaion courier leaves the zorvan ledger at gate 9277 under passcode 149145

# Loyalty ledger (Pinecrest Points) — read before editing.
# This env file drives the ledger writer, which is the only service
# allowed to append point transactions. Every value here is validated
# at boot; a typo halts the writer rather than risking a bad entry.
# Keep DB_POOL_SIZE at 8 unless the Marlowe team approves a change.
# The signing key that authenticates ledger writes goes on the very
# next line, so append it directly below this comment.

secret setting of tajof-bahif: COURIER_KEY3=65d

# Service Accounts: String Extraction

The `extract-i18n` script pulls translatable strings from all Bramblewick repos and pushes them to the Glossa service. It runs under the `i18n-extractor` service account. Do not run it under your personal account; Glossa rate-limits individual users aggressively. The account has write access to the staging catalog only. Set the token in your shell before invoking the script. The current staging token is below.

API key for kahap-kafog: zpat15_6qzxZ7YR8aDwjmp